BMI is employed by doctors and trainers to evaluate overweight or obese individuals. It is very effective in working out the load for almost any height, and measures your overall unwanted fat. But it will not increase the risk for distinction between people with excessive fat, or muscular body class. You should use BMI in combination with other body assessments. Someone with all the BMI of 25 to 29.9 is acknowledged to get overweight. Someone using a BMI of 30 or higher is recognized as obese.
